s1의 요소와 s2의 요소가 같으면 빈 배열에 추가해주고 그 배열 안에 요소의 수를 반환해준다.
import Foundation
func solution(_ s1:[String], _ s2:[String]) -> Int {
var arr: [String] = []
for i in s1 {
for j in s2 {
if i == j {
arr.append(i)
}
}
}
return arr.count
}
import Foundation
func solution(_ s1:[String], _ s2:[String]) -> Int { s1.filter { s2.contains($0) }.count }
contains 메서드를 사용해서 특정 문자가 속해있는지 알 수 있다 !